@charset "UTF-8";
/* CSS Document */

* {
                margin: 0;
                padding: 0;
}
 
body, select, input, textarea {
                font-family: Arial;
                font-size: 12px;
                font-weight: normal;
                color: #575757;
}
 
body {
                font-family: Arial;
                font-size: 12px;
                background-color: #828282;
}
 
img { border: 0px; }
 
.clear { clear: both; border: 0px; padding: 0px; height: 0px; margin:0px; visibility: hidden;line-height:0px;}
 
a { text-decoration: none; color: #7aac0d; }
 
.left { float:left; }
.right { float:right; }

.arial11blanc, .headerLink, #headerTopLeft {
                font-family: Arial;
                font-size: 11px;
                font-weight: normal;
                color: #FFFFFF;
}

.arial11blancbold, #footer {
                font-family: Arial;
                font-size: 11px;
                font-weight: bold;
                color: #FFFFFF;
}

.arial11gris, .site p {
                font-family: Arial;
                font-size: 11px;
                font-weight: normal;
                color: #575757;
}

.arial11grisbold, .site div {
                font-family: Arial;
                font-size: 11px;
                font-weight: bold;
                color: #575757;
				
}

.paddingglob {
				padding-right:5px;
				
				float: left;
}
.paddingglob img { width:100px; height:80px;}

.txtjustifie {
				text-align:justify;
				
}

.lienvertplus {
				font-weight: bold;
				font-size:12px;
				background:url(img/puceplus.gif) no-repeat;
				padding-left:10px;
				margin-top:15px;
				display:block;

}

.separator { background: url(img/pointille.gif); height:1px; clear: both; margin-top:14px; margin-bottom: 14px; }

.headerLink { border-left:1px solid #FFFFFF; padding-top:10px; padding-left: 5px; display: block; float: left; margin-left:25px; }
#page { width:900px; margin:0 auto; border-left: 1px solid #575757; border-right: 1px solid #575757; }
#headerTop { height:33px; background:url(img/fd-header.gif) }
#headerTopRight { float:right; padding-right:25px; }
#headerTopLeft { float:left; padding-top:10px; padding-left:25px; }
#zoneMenu { height:92px; background: #FFFFFF; border-top:1px solid #FFFFFF; border-bottom:1px solid #FFFFFF;}
#finMenu { height:11px; background:url(img/fin-menu.gif) }
#content { background:#FFFFFF; padding-bottom: 15px; }
#fondnosites { width:304px; height:423px; background:url(img/fd-nos-sites.gif) no-repeat; }
#fondnosites .marges { padding-top:65px; padding-left:35px; }
#padbouton { margin-left:8px; display:block; width: 233px; }

.site { height:98px; }
.site p {
				padding-right:24px;
				font-weight:normal;
				text-align:justify;
				text-justify: newspaper;
}

#contentRight { width:546px; padding:25px; padding-bottom: 0px; float:left; }
#contentRightBottomLeft { width:268px; }

#footer { width:902px; height:23px; margin:0 auto; background:url(img/footer.gif) repeat-x; padding-top:15px; border:0; }

.boutonOn { opacity:0.8;
			filter:alpha(opacity=80);
}

#fdBack { background:url(img/fd-page-int.gif) no-repeat bottom left; }
#content2 { padding-left:207px; padding-top:31px; padding-right:25px; }
.bold { font-weight: bold; }
#content3 { width:396px; padding-top:20px; }
.arialGreen { font-weight: bold; color: #7aac0d; }
.borderImage { border:1px solid #575757; }
